Source: Alar: Kannada-English corpusBaṃjehāgala (ಬಂಜೆಹಾಗಲ):—
1) [noun] the climber Momordica dioica of Cucurbitaceae family.
2) [noun] its bitter fruit; small bitter gourd.
Kannada is a Dravidian language (as opposed to the Indo-European language family) mainly spoken in the southwestern region of India.
